Re: No. 142 Sqn Battle shot down May 14th 1940
 
142 sqdn lost four Battles this day to "friendly fire" - all attacked by Moranes of GC III/7. Battles lost were P2246, P2333, K9333 and L5517.
It was K9333 flown by P/O H L Oakley that belly landed at Ecly. Aircraft carried code letters QT - K. Details from Battle of France, then and now by Peter Cornwell.

Re: No. 142 Sqn Battle shot down May 14th 1940
 
Based on the descriptions - e.g. by Petter Cornwell and Gillet - only one of the four Battles of 142 Sqn that were shot down on May 14 made a controlled belly landing. According all sources this was the K9333 QT-K.
I assume this is correct.

Then this would imply QT-L was not a May 14 loss.
Although sometimes - and presumably wrongly - listed under May 14, I have for QT-L the serial P2195. Mentioned e.g. in Rupture sur la Meuse of Sacré/Gillet. Interestingly P2195 is not listed in Peter's magnum opus.
I have no photographic evidence to support this match, but also no arguments to dismiss it.
